1998 Ford Contour vs. 1974 Toyota Sprinter

To start off, 1998 Ford Contour is newer by 24 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1974 Toyota Sprinter.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1974 Toyota Sprinter would be higher. At 2,544 cc (6 cylinders), 1998 Ford Contour is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Ford Contour (195 HP @ 6625 RPM) has 97 more horse power than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. (98 HP @ 6400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1998 Ford Contour should accelerate faster than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Ford Contour weights approximately 546 kg more than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 1998 Ford Contour (224 Nm @ 5625 RPM) has 79 more torque (in Nm) than 1974 Toyota Sprinter. (145 Nm @ 5200 RPM). This means 1998 Ford Contour will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1974 Toyota Sprinter.
